Output ec48550d21c315a152c72e296072ed8fd4e7f03ca74dd62dcee02dc99d78a0bf:13

value
1500000000
script pubkey
OP_0 OP_PUSHBYTES_20 d11e66e76bdb2cb20b130d10b9047a64f7f436cc
address
bc1q6y0xdemtmvktyzcnp5gtjpr6vnmlgdkv5kep2w
transaction
ec48550d21c315a152c72e296072ed8fd4e7f03ca74dd62dcee02dc99d78a0bf
spent
true